I tried following the Arizona Fall League. Did you know that Thairo Estrada, a promising shortstop, is fifth in the AFL in hitting? Last I looked, he was at .392. And Billy McKinney - now playing first - is leading the league in RBIs! But here's the rub, we could lose either or both in the December Rule 5 draft, when MLB teams pick our carcass clean like a marching army of fire ants. Between now and early December, Cashman will likely trade prospects to lessen the upcoming bloodletting. So there's no point in following celebrating a good Arizona autumn, unless it's within some alt-world drug delirium.
